Transport Manager – Dagenham

Business: ReFood (part of SARIA Group)

At ReFood, we don't just move food waste, we transform it. Our state-of-the-art Anaerobic Digestion (AD) plants recycle food waste into renewable energy, heat, and ReGrow, a nutrient‑rich fertiliser that goes right back to local farms. By doing so, we're helping businesses divert food waste from landfill and building a more sustainable future.

What You'll Be Doing

No two days are the same, but your responsibilities will include:

  • Leading and motivating a team of around 45 Class C & Class C&E drivers to deliver daily collections and meet key targets.
  • Coordinating the raw material supply chain, working closely with customers and internal teams.
  • Planning efficient use of our vehicle fleet to maximise service levels and minimise downtime.
  • Ensuring compliance with transport regulations, health & safety, and company standards.
  • Recruiting, training, and developing drivers.
  • Maintaining driver records and monitoring drivers' hours in line with EU Road Haulage Legislation.
  • Producing vehicle KPI reports and handling general site compliance admin.
